Problem

Current signal control methods fail to achieve synchronous control of multi-channel PWM signals, leading to phase differences and deviations in apparatus control due to prolonged operation.

Innovation Solution

A signal control method that synchronizes multi-channel target signals by acquiring reference signals, determining a synchronization period based on the least common multiple of their periods, and generating synchronization instructions to adjust the target signals within this period, ensuring all signals change waveform simultaneously.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ent introduces a synchronization signal as an intermediary element that mediates between the clock signal and multiple PWM channels. This synchronization signal is generated based on the least common multiple of different PWM periods and is used to align the start times of all PWM channels, thereby eliminating phase differences while maintaining a unified control structure.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ent dynamically adjusts the synchronization signal period based on the least common multiple of different PWM channel periods. This parameter change allows the synchronization mechanism to adapt to various PWM configurations while maintaining phase consistency. The system can handle different PWM periods by simply recalculating the LCM and regenerating the synchronization signal, preserving both adaptability and reliability.

AI summary

The present application discloses a signal control method, a device and an electronic apparatus, the method comprises: in the case of receiving a first control command to synchronize a plurality of target signals, acquiring a reference signal corresponding to each of the target signals, wherein the value of the reference signal controls waveform changes of the corresponding target signal in an incremental or decremental process; determining, based on the periods of the plurality of reference signals, a reference periodic signal with a synchronization period, wherein the synchronization period is associated with the period of each of the reference signals, and a first reference value in the reference periodic signal is used to instruct to perform a synchronization operation on all of the target signals within the synchronization period; determining, based on the reference periodic signal, a corresponding synchronization instruction to control the target signals to be synchronized within the synchronization period. The method can achieve the control of the synchronization of multi-channel target signals.
